The setting is an interior space, seemingly a bedroom. Light streams in from a window on the left side of the composition, illuminating the figure and casting shadows that contribute to the overall sense of depth and atmosphere. The light’s quality suggests early morning or late evening, adding to the feeling of quiet solitude. A bed with rumpled pink linens is visible in the background, further reinforcing the impression of a private, personal space.
To the right, a small table holds a vase containing flowers and a lit lamp. The warm glow from the lamp contrasts with the cooler light entering through the window, creating visual interest and highlighting specific areas within the scene. The floral arrangement introduces an element of beauty and fragility, potentially symbolizing themes of fleeting time or delicate emotions.
The backdrop is dominated by a richly patterned curtain, its complex design adding texture and visual weight to the composition. Its dark hues serve as a foil for the lightness of the figure and the surrounding environment.
Subtly, the painting explores notions of privacy, vulnerability, and feminine beauty. The woman’s gaze is averted, suggesting an inward focus or perhaps a sense of self-consciousness. The act of adjusting her garment can be interpreted as a gesture of modesty or a moment of quiet contemplation. The overall effect is one of restrained sensuality, inviting the viewer to glimpse into a fleeting, personal moment. The artist seems interested in capturing not just physical appearance but also an emotional state – a sense of introspection and delicate grace.
